Understanding the Value of Your iPhone XS Max

The first step in a successful trade-in is knowing the true value of your device. Factors that influence this include the device’s condition, storage capacity, and whether it is unlocked or tied to a carrier. Research current market prices on reputable trade-in platforms to set realistic expectations.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

1. Neglecting to Back Up Data

Before trading in your iPhone, always back up your data. Use iCloud or iTunes to save photos, contacts, and app data. Failing to do so can result in losing important information or contacts after resetting the device.

2. Not Erasing Personal Information

Ensure you perform a complete factory reset to erase all personal data. This protects your privacy and prevents the new owner from accessing your information. Navigate to Settings > General > Reset > Erase All Content and Settings.

3. Ignoring Device Condition

The condition of your iPhone XS Max significantly impacts its trade-in value. Minor scratches or screen cracks can reduce the offer. Clean your device thoroughly and consider repairing minor damages if it’s cost-effective.

4. Overlooking Accessories

Include original accessories such as the charger, cable, and earphones if possible. Some trade-in programs offer higher value when the device is returned with its original accessories.

Tips for Maximizing Your Trade-In Value

  • Compare offers from multiple trade-in platforms to find the best deal.
  • Ensure your device is fully charged and reset before shipping or handing it over.
  • Take clear photos of your device to document its condition.
  • Remove any SIM cards or SD cards before trade-in.
  • Check for any carrier restrictions that might affect the trade-in process.

Choosing the Right Trade-In Program

Research reputable trade-in programs, including carrier offers, Apple’s trade-in program, and third-party services. Read reviews and compare the final payout, convenience, and policies on device condition and shipping.
